On Friday, 29 May 2026 at 11:04, a Air Ambulance Helicopter departed from Cornwall Airport Newquay to Angarrack. It was the Air Ambulance Helicopter with registration number G-CRWL. The flight lasted 13 minutes. During that period, the aircraft travelled 24 miles at an average speed of 111 miles per hour at a maximum altitude of 875 feet.

The helicopter G-CRWL is used as a air ambulance helicopter. The main purpose of this aircraft is to transport a Mobile Medical Team to an incident as quickly as possible, enabling the trauma doctor to provide immediate first aid on site.
